Hölklötfjärden
Hölklötfjärden is a marine channel in Uusimaa, Southern Finland. Hölklötfjärden is situated nearby to the hamlet Bergby, as well as near the locality Näset.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Tenala is a former municipality in Uusimaa, Finland. It was neighboured by Hanko, Kisko, Perniö, Pohja, Särkisalo and Ekenäs. The municipality was established in 1329. Tenala is situated 7 km east of Hölklötfjärden.
